Company Introduction
We specialize in providing global supply chain solutions for export, import, and transit shipments among Europe, North America, and Asia. Using flexible combinations of truck, barge, train, and maritime transport modes, we offer customized services to our customers in the forestry, agriculture, and clean energy industries. Always having our customers’ best interests in mind, we take pride in our capacity to handle urgent, complex issues and deliver consistent service excellence in the ever‑evolving global business environment.
Job Description
Define clear and measurable objectives for Western Coast Enterprise Ltd. (WCE), aligning them with the company's mission to supply North American lumber and logs to niche markets in Asia.
Formulate and approve comprehensive policies and programs that support these objectives and ensure the company operates efficiently and effectively in its target markets.
Establish major departments and senior staff positions and ensure the recruitment of highly qualified professionals to lead these departments.
Allocate material, human, and financial resources effectively to implement the company's policies and programs.
Select and appoint middle managers, directors, and other executive staff who possess the skills and experience necessary to drive the company's success.
Coordinate the activities of various regions, divisions, and departments to ensure alignment with company objectives and seamless operation.
Represent or delegate Western Coast Enterprise Ltd. in high-level negotiations and official functions when appropriate, ensuring consistent and effective representation in all official capacities, building and maintaining strong relationships with stakeholders.
Job Requirements
Qualifications & Experience
University degree in business administration, commerce, or a related field.
5+ years of experience in a similar role.
Knowledge of the forestry industry and products is considered an asset.
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
Positive, proactive, very detail‑oriented and driven to succeed.
